The incoming ports that need to be forwarded for GeoVision SMS are:

GeoVision SMS - PC

  • TCP: 6886

Forward Ports for GeoVision SMS

You might need to forward some ports in your router when you use GeoVision SMS. The purpose of forwarding ports is to make a direct connection from the internet to GeoVision SMS.

Routers generally do not allow incoming connection requests from the internet. Forwarding ports can work around this limitation.
